Vostok, Ilishevsky District, Republic of Bashkortostan

Vostok (Russian: Восток) is a rural locality (a village) in Kuzhbakhtinsky Selsoviet, Ilishevsky District, Bashkortostan, Russia. The population was 29 as of 2010.[2] There is 1 street.

Geography

It is located 28 km from Verkhneyarkeyevo, 5 km from Tazeyevo.
